ILMN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2025 in Review

775 of the 7,619 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Illumina (ILMN) for Q3 2025, worth a combined $14.9B — up 0.49% from $14.8B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 112 funds opened new ILMN positions and 71 closed out — a net gain of 41 holders — while 273 added to existing stakes and 270 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Capital World Investors, adding an estimated $330M. The largest seller was PointState Capital, cutting an estimated $114M.
